Obituary for Mary Bridget Fry

It is with great sadness that the family of Mary Bridget Fry,70, of Wileville and formerly of Lilydale, announces her passing on Thursday, October 4, 2018 at South Shore Regional Hospital, Bridgewater.

Born in Harbour Breton, NL, she was a daughter of the late James and Elizabeth (Barnes) Perry.

Mary is survived by her husband of 49 years, Hubert; daughter, Cathryn (Reginaldo) Ramos, Halifax; son, David (Tammy), Back Centre; grandchildren, Diego, Daniel, Davy, Paige, Jade, Sage; brothers, Ross (Adele) Perry, Dennis (Margo) Perry, both of Georgetown, PEI; brother–in–law, Keith (Violet) Fry, Nanaimo, BC; sisters–in–law, Patricia (Jeffrey Brown) Mossman, Wileville, Beth Fry, Riverport; as well as several nieces and nephews.

Besides her parents, she was predeceased by infant son, Daryl; sisters, Madeline Ferguson, Bernadette Hall; brother, James Perry.

Mary was loved by many and spent her life devoted to her family and friends who became family. Many little ones grew up calling for Auntie Mary and she loved them all. She will be desperately missed.

Funeral arrangements entrusted to the Dana L. Sweeny Funeral Home, 11213, Hwy #3, Lunenburg. A memorial service to celebrate Mary’s Life will be held at 11:00 a.m. on Tuesday, October 9, 2018 in Central United Church, Lunenburg, Rev. Grace Caines-Corkum, officiating. Interment to follow in Martin’s Brook Cemetery, Martins Brook.

Flowers appreciated, however, donations in Mary’s memory may be made to the Christmas Daddies.
